Gay Porn Star Chris Bines Sentenced on Pot, Money-Laundering Charges

PENSACOLA, Fla. — Gay adult porn star Chris Bines has received a 59-month sentence after pleading guilty to federal charges over conspiring to distribute marijuana and conspiring to commit money laundering.

Bines, a prolific adult performer who has shot for Falcon Studios as an exclusive performer, as well as Men.com and Randy Blue, was apprehended with four other co-conspirators after federal authorities found a California-to-Florida distribution marijuana network that ran for three years until 2017.

More than $3.5 million in cash proceeds from the sale of more than 100 kilograms of marijuana was laundered during the three years, authorities said.

The arrests occurred in Florida, where only legalized medical marijuana is sold.

Bines was ordered to self-surrender by May 21 and begin his sentence. Upon his release in 2023, Bines be on supervised release for three years.
